Deepika Padukone Buys New House Amid Baby Girl's Birth
The Kalki actress Deepika Padukone has purchased a lavish house worth Rs. 17.8 Crores. According to the reports, Deepika has bought the house under the name of the company that is also co-owned by her father Prakash Padukone, KA Enterprises. The new house is next door to Ranveer's mother Anju Bhavnani's house that she has leased out to her daughter Ritika and son-in-law Jugjeet. The house is reportedly situated at 15th floor of Sagar Resham co-operative housing society in Bandra, Mumbai and is spread in 1845 square foot apartment. The transaction while buying the house includes Rs. 1.07 Crore of stamp duty and nominal registration fees.Deepika and Ranveer also owns a sea-facing quadraplex located close to Shah Rukh Khan's Mannat. Deepika's house is spread in 11,266 interior space with 1,300 square feet terrace area. The house is reportedly worth Rs. 119 Crore.
The couple owns another 4 bhk apartment that is on 26th floor of BeauMonde Towers in Prabhadevi. The luxury apartment was worth Rs. 16 Crore in 2010 and currently must be valuing around 42 Crore. Deepika and Ranveer also owns 22 Crore worth lavish bungalow in Alibaug. The house is 5 bhk and is spread in 18,000 square feet.
